Output 34d40f99c92a26add8ec6f87793ad76976ec18e00f472dcbb9038145080e7649:0

value
25202363
script pubkey
OP_0 OP_PUSHBYTES_20 03380a50bab9bdfd3e3d6ee1607fab71104b55d8
address
ltc1qqvuq5596hx7l603admskqlatwygyk4wcje0erm
transaction
34d40f99c92a26add8ec6f87793ad76976ec18e00f472dcbb9038145080e7649
spent
true